Default 6.4 Hemi Tuner

Im looking to improve my gas milage on my 6.4 hemi jk at least on the highway because that thing gulps fuel like there is no tomorrow. Some guys suggested using a tuner like Diablo or SCT. Problem is I remember speaking to someone who supplied the conversion kit fot me and he told me that thr hemi jk ecu is locked meaning the programmer wont sync with the ecu. Is that a true statement? If so,, how the hell can i bypass the lock ?!

Hey what's your gas mileage? I have a 6.4 hemi 2dr manual 14/15 city and 17/18 highway with 35" tires. I don't think you can tune it cause at least from my understanding and my jk it was specially tuned from Burnsville offroad.
